Telephone calls are a vital means of communication for a medical office. For this reason, many physicians have their phones answered 24 hours a day, seven days a week, by using a phone answering service outside of office hours. Efficient and effective phone call procedures will serve the needs of the patients and staff in a professional manner.

Daily Cleaning Procedures - Visually check the area for any types of debris or paper. Pick these items up and dispose of them properly. Vacuum up any dirt or debris that can't be removed by hand. Using a backpack vacuum is a great way to quickly and efficiently vacuum up around office cubicles.
Office managers or company owners usually write office procedures manuals to ensure that all employees clearly understand the guidelines. These office procedures manuals are generally signed by employees upon hiring and then once a year to ensure that any changes made to the manuals are understood by all of the office employees.
